NPA misses another Zuma spy tapes deadline

The NPA says it ‘deeply regrets’ missing yet another deadline to submit heads of argument in the spy tapes issue. The NPA had agreed to file its heads of argument by last Friday‚ but, according to the DA, ‘missed this deadline for no discernible reason at all’. It was then agreed it would file papers by Monday, but missed this deadline, too, notes Legalbrief. The DA believes the tardiness was aimed at delaying as long as possible its attempt to uncover the truth around the dropping of corruption charges against President Jacob Zuma. However, NPA spokesperson Luvuyo Mfaku is quoted in a News24 report as saying ‘the delay was because its team of counsel required more time to finalise its heads of argument in a matter which has a long and very complicated history, and where the record of proceedings consists of many thousands of pages’. The large number of additional papers the DA had asked for had affected the NPA’s ability to prepare. New issues had been raised by these new papers and by the party in its replying papers.
